Q: Is 18,296,482 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 18,296,482 is a composite number.

Why is 18,296,482 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 18,296,482 can be evenly divided by 1 2 9,148,241 and 18,296,482, with no remainder.

Since 18,296,482 cannot be divided by just 1 and 18,296,482, it is a composite number.
